Morphologies and kinetics of isothermal crystallization for green polymer blends comprising phbv and enr: Influence of rubbery phase
Isothermal crystallization behavior and morphologies were studied for green polymer blends of poly(R-3-hydroxybutyrate-co-fi-3-hydroxyvalerate) (PHBV) and epoxidized natural rubber (ENR).
